Recovery Mode on the Cat S30 is a special bootable partition that operates independently from the main Android system. It allows you to perform advanced operations including cache wipes, factory resets, and software repairs even when the phone cannot boot normally. Access it carefully as some options will erase all data.

💡

Used for cache wipes, factory resets, and advanced repairs.

1

Power off Cat S30

2

Hold Volume Down + Power until Recovery appears

3

Navigate with Volume, confirm with Power

4

To exit: select 'Reboot system now'
